Find the chord length of a circle with radius 13 if the distance from the center of the circle to the chord is 5.

Let’s construct and introduce the notation. Consider triangles AOH and BOH (they are rectangular), – OH is common, AO and OB are equal as the radii of a circle, therefore, these triangles are equal, whence AH = HB = AB / 2 By the Pythagorean theorem, we find the length of the segment AH: AH = √AO ^ 2-OH ^ 2 = √13 ^ 2-5 ^ 2 = √ (13-5) (13 + 5) = √8 * 18 = √9 * 16 = 3 * 4 = 12 => AB = 2AH = 2 * 12 = 24
Answer: 24cm
